Lines Matching refs:err
36 int err = 0;
39 err = -EINVAL;
47 err = self->aq_hw_ops->hw_ring_tx_head_update(
50 if (err < 0)
60 err = self->aq_hw_ops->hw_ring_rx_receive(self->aq_hw,
62 if (err < 0)
67 err = aq_ring_rx_clean(&ring[AQ_VEC_RX_ID],
71 if (err < 0)
76 err = aq_ring_rx_fill(&ring[AQ_VEC_RX_ID]);
77 if (err < 0)
80 err = self->aq_hw_ops->hw_ring_rx_fill(
83 if (err < 0)
133 int err = 0;
140 err = aq_ring_tx_alloc(ring, aq_nic, idx_ring, aq_nic_cfg);
141 if (err)
152 err = -ENOMEM;
158 err = -ENOMEM;
162 err = aq_ring_rx_alloc(ring, aq_nic, idx_ring, aq_nic_cfg);
163 if (err) {
172 if (err < 0) {
177 return err;
185 int err = 0;
192 err = aq_ring_init(&ring[AQ_VEC_TX_ID], ATL_RING_TX);
193 if (err < 0)
196 err = self->aq_hw_ops->hw_ring_tx_init(self->aq_hw,
199 if (err < 0)
202 err = aq_ring_init(&ring[AQ_VEC_RX_ID], ATL_RING_RX);
203 if (err < 0)
206 err = self->aq_hw_ops->hw_ring_rx_init(self->aq_hw,
209 if (err < 0)
212 err = aq_ring_rx_fill(&ring[AQ_VEC_RX_ID]);
213 if (err < 0)
216 err = self->aq_hw_ops->hw_ring_rx_fill(self->aq_hw,
218 if (err < 0)
223 return err;
230 int err = 0;
234 err = self->aq_hw_ops->hw_ring_tx_start(self->aq_hw,
236 if (err < 0)
239 err = self->aq_hw_ops->hw_ring_rx_start(self->aq_hw,
241 if (err < 0)
248 return err;
322 int err = 0;
325 err = -EINVAL;
331 return err >= 0 ? IRQ_HANDLED : IRQ_NONE;
338 int err;
342 err = self->aq_hw_ops->hw_irq_read(self->aq_hw, &irq_mask);
343 if (err < 0)